• µµ¼­ºÐ·ù
• µµ¼­¼Ò°³
• ¸ñÂ÷
• °ü·Ãµµ¼­
ÇöÀçÀ§Ä¡
Home > »óÇ°Á¤º¸
[±¹³»ÇåÃ¥] SQL ÄÚµùÀÇ ±â¼ú Effective SQL | ¶È¶ÈÇÏ°Ô ÄÚµùÇÏ´Â ¹ý [Àç°í: 1 ±Ç]
Á¸ ºñ¾Æ½Ã¿¡½º ¿Ü ÁöÀ½ | ±æ¹þ Æ쳿
 

¤ýÁ¤°¡ 28,000 ¿ø
¤ýÆǸŰ¡ 14,000 ¿ø (50%, 14,000 ¿ø ÇÒÀÎ)
¤ýÀû¸³±Ý 0 ¿ø (0% Àû¸³)
¤ýÃâ°£ÀÏ : 2017 ³â 11 ¿ù 30 ÀÏ
¤ý416 ÂÊ | 154 * 226 * 21 mm /610g | ISBN : 9791160503425
¤ý1¸¸¿ø ÀÌ»ó ÁÖ¹®½Ã ¹«·á¹è¼Û
¤ýµµ¼­»óÅ : ÇåÃ¥(»óžçÈ£)
Ãßõ¸ÞÀÏ µ¶ÀÚ¼­Æò¾²±â
ÄÄÇ»ÅÍ/ÀÎÅÍ³Ý ¡æ µ¥ÀÌÅͺ£À̽º
SQLÀº ´ëºÎºÐÀÇ µ¥ÀÌÅͺ£À̽º ½Ã½ºÅÛ°ú ¼ÒÅëÇÏ´Â µ¥ »ç¿ëµÇ´Â Ç¥ÁØ ¾ð¾î´Ù. ÀÌ Ã¥¿¡¼­´Â ´ëÇ¥ÀûÀÎ DBMSÀÎ ¿À¶óŬ, SQL Server, MySQL, PostgreSQL, ¾×¼¼½º¿¡¼­ SQLÀ» »ç¿ëÇÏ´Â ¹æ¹ýÀ» ºñ±³ÇØ º¸¿©ÁØ´Ù. ¶ÇÇÑ, SQLÀ» »ç¿ëÇϸ鼭 ¾î·Á¿ò¿¡ ºÎµúÈú ¼ö ÀÖ´Â ¿©·¯ »óȲÀ» ÁÖÁ¦º°·Î Á¤¸®ÇØ 61°¡Áö Better way¿¡ ¼ö·ÏÇß´Ù. ÇØ¾ß ÇÒ °Í°ú ÇÇÇØ¾ß ÇÒ °Í, ÀÛ¾÷ È¿À²À» ³ôÀÌ´Â ¹ý, ¿Ö ÀÌ°ÍÀÌ ÃÖ¼±ÀÇ ¼±ÅÃÀÎÁö Á¶¾ðÇϸç SQLÀ» ´õ È¿°úÀûÀ¸·Î »ç¿ëÇÒ ¼ö ÀÖ°Ô ÇØÁØ´Ù.

1Àå µ¥ÀÌÅÍ ¸ðµ¨ ¼³°è
 BETTER WAY 1 ¸ðµç Å×ÀÌºí¿¡ ±âº»Å°°¡ ÀÖ´ÂÁö È®ÀÎÇÏÀÚ
 BETTER WAY 2 Áߺ¹À¸·Î ÀúÀåµÈ µ¥ÀÌÅÍ Ç׸ñÀ» Á¦°ÅÇÏÀÚ
 BETTER WAY 3 ¹Ýº¹ ±×·ìÀ» Á¦°ÅÇÏÀÚ
 BETTER WAY 4 Ä÷³´ç ÇϳªÀǠƯ¼º¸¸ ÀúÀåÇÏÀÚ
 BETTER WAY 5 ¿Ö °è»ê µ¥ÀÌÅ͸¦ ÀúÀåÇϸé ÁÁÁö ¾ÊÀºÁö ÀÌÇØÇÏÀÚ
 BETTER WAY 6 ÂüÁ¶ ¹«°á¼ºÀ» º¸È£ÇÏ·Á¸é ¿Ü·¡Å°¸¦ Á¤ÀÇÇÏÀÚ
 BETTER WAY 7 Å×ÀÌºí °£ °ü°è¸¦ ¸íÈ®È÷ ÇÏÀÚ
 BETTER WAY 8 Á¦3Á¤±ÔÈ­·Îµµ ºÎÁ·Çϴٸ頴õ Á¤±ÔÈ­ÇÏÀÚ
 BETTER WAY 9 µ¥ÀÌÅÍ ¿þ¾îÇϿ콺¿¡´Â ¿ªÁ¤±ÔÈ­¸¦ »ç¿ëÇÏÀÚ

 2Àå À妽º ¼³°è¿Í ÇÁ·Î±×·¥Àû Ã³¸®
 BETTER WAY 10 À妽º¸¦ ¸¸µé ¶§´Â ³ÎÀ» °í·ÁÇÏÀÚ
 BETTER WAY 11 À妽º¿Í µ¥ÀÌÅÍ ½ºÄµÀ» ÃÖ¼ÒÈ­Çϵµ·Ï À妽º´Â ½ÅÁßÈ÷ ¸¸µéÀÚ
 BETTER WAY 12 À妽º¸¦ ´Ü¼ø ÇÊÅ͸µ ÀÌ»óÀÇ ¸ñÀûÀ¸·Î »ç¿ëÇÏÀÚ
 BETTER WAY 13 Æ®¸®°Å¸¦ ³²¹ßÇÏÁö ¸»ÀÚ
 BETTER WAY 14 µ¥ÀÌÅÍÀÇ ºÎºÐ ÁýÇÕÀ» Æ÷ÇÔÇϰųª Á¦¿ÜÇÏ·Á¸é ÇÊÅ͸µµÈ À妽º¸¦ »ç¿ëÇÏÀÚ
 BETTER WAY 15 ÇÁ·Î±×·¡¹ÖÀ¸·Î °Ë»çÇϴ ´ë½Å ¼±¾ðÀû Á¦¾à Á¶°ÇÀ» »ç¿ëÇÏÀÚ
 BETTER WAY 16 ÀÚ½ÅÀÌ »ç¿ëÇÏ°í ÀÛ¼ºÇϴ SQLÀÇ Á¾·ù¸¦ ÆľÇÇÏÀÚ
 BETTER WAY 17 À妽º¿¡¼­ °è»ê °á°ú¸¦ »ç¿ëÇÒ ½Ã±â¸¦ ÆľÇÇÏÀÚ

 3Àå µ¥ÀÌÅÍ ¸ðµ¨ ¼³°è¸¦ º¯°æÇÒ ¼ö ¾ø´Â °æ¿ì
 BETTER WAY 18 ¼³°è¸¦ º¯°æÇÒ ¼ö ¾øÀ» ¶§´Â ºä·Î µ¥ÀÌÅ͸¦ °£¼ÒÈ­ÇÏÀÚ
 BETTER WAY 19 ºñ°ü°èÇü µ¥ÀÌÅ͸¦ Á¤º¸¼º µ¥ÀÌÅͷΠº¯È¯ÇÒ ¶§´Â ETLÀ» »ç¿ëÇÏÀÚ
 BETTER WAY 20 ¿ä¾à Å×À̺íÀ» ¸¸µé¾î °ü¸®ÇÏÀÚ
 BETTER WAY 21 ºñÁ¤±ÔÈ­µÈ µ¥ÀÌÅ͸¦ ¡®¾ðÇǹþ¡¯ÇÏ·Á¸é UNION ¹®À» »ç¿ëÇÏÀÚ

 4Àå µ¥ÀÌÅÍ ÇÊÅ͸µ°ú °Ë»ö
 BETTER WAY 22 °ü°è ´ë¼ö¿Í À̸¦ SQL·Î ±¸ÇöÇϴ ¹æ¹ýÀ» ÀÌÇØÇÏÀÚ
 BETTER WAY 23 ÀÏÄ¡ÇÏÁö ¾Ê°Å³ª ´©¶ôµÈ ·¹Äڵ带 Ã£¾Æ³»ÀÚ
 BETTER WAY 24 CASE·Î ¹®Á¦¸¦ ÇØ°áÇؾߠÇÒ ¶§¸¦ ÆľÇÇÏÀÚ
 BETTER WAY 25 ´ÙÁß Á¶°Ç ¹®Á¦¸¦ ÇØ°áÇϴ ±â¹ýÀ» ÆľÇÇÏÀÚ
 BETTER WAY 26 ¿ÏÀüÈ÷ ÀÏÄ¡Çϴ µ¥ÀÌÅÍ°¡ ÇÊ¿äÇÒ ¶§´Â µ¥ÀÌÅ͸¦ ºÐÇÒÇÏÀÚ
 BETTER WAY 27 ³¯Â¥¿Í ½Ã°£À» ¸ðµÎ Æ÷ÇÔÇϴ Ä÷³¿¡¼­ ³¯Â¥ ¹üÀ§¸¦ ¿Ã¹Ù¸£°Ô °Ë»öÇϴ ¹æ¹ýÀ» ¾Ë¾Æ µÎÀÚ
 BETTER WAY 28 µ¥ÀÌÅͺ£À̽º ¿£ÁøÀÌ À妽º¸¦ »ç¿ëÇϵµ·Ï »ç°Åºí Äõ¸®¸¦ ÀÛ¼ºÇÏÀÚ
 BETTER WAY 29 LEFT Á¶ÀÎÀÇ ¿À¸¥ÂÊ µ¥ÀÌÅ͸¦ ¿Ã¹Ù¸£°Ô °É·¯ ³»ÀÚ

 5Àå Áý°è
 BETTER WAY 30 GROUP BY ÀýÀÇ ÀÛµ¿ ¿ø¸®¸¦ ÀÌÇØÇÏÀÚ
 BETTER WAY 31 GROUP BY ÀýÀº °£´ÜÇÏ°Ô ¸¸µéÀÚ
 BETTER WAY 32 º¹ÀâÇÑ ¹®Á¦¸¦ ÇØ°áÇÏ·Á¸é GROUP BY³ª HAVING ÀýÀ» »ç¿ëÇÏÀÚ
 BETTER WAY 33 GROUP BY Àý ¾øÀÌ ÃÖ´ñ°ª, ÃÖ¼Ú°ªÀ» Ã£ÀÚ
 BETTER WAY 34 OUTER JOIN¿¡¼­´Â À߸øµÈ °á°ú¸¦ ³»´Â COUNT( ) ÇÔ¼ö¸¦ »ç¿ëÇÏÁö ¸»ÀÚ
 BETTER WAY 35 ¡®HAVING COUNT(x) <¼ýÀÚ¡¯¸¦ °Ë»çÇÒ ¶§´Â Á¦·Î °ªÀ» °¡Áø ·Î¿ì¸¦ Æ÷ÇÔÇÏÀÚ
 BETTER WAY 36 °ãÄ¡Áö ¾Ê´Â °³¼ö¸¦ ¾òÀ¸·Á¸é DISTINCT¸¦ »ç¿ëÇÏÀÚ
 BETTER WAY 37 À©µµ¿ì ÇÔ¼ö »ç¿ë¹ýÀ» ¾Ë¾Æ µÎÀÚ
 BETTER WAY 38 ·Î¿ì ¹øÈ£¸¦ ¸¸µé¾î ´Ù¸¥ ·Î¿ì ´ëºñ ¼øÀ§¸¦ ¸Å±âÀÚ
 BETTER WAY 39 À̵¿ Áý°è¸¦ ¸¸µéÀÚ

 6Àå ¼­ºêÄõ¸®
 BETTER WAY 40 ¼­ºêÄõ¸®¸¦ ¾îµð¿¡ »ç¿ëÇÒ ¼ö ÀÖ´ÂÁö ¾Ë¾Æ µÎÀÚ
 BETTER WAY 41 ¿¬°ü¼º Àִ ¼­ºêÄõ¸®¿Í ¿¬°ü¼º ¾ø´Â ¼­ºêÄõ¸®ÀÇ Â÷ÀÌÁ¡À» ÆľÇÇÏÀÚ
 BETTER WAY 42 °¡´ÉÇϸ頼­ºêÄõ¸® ´ë½Å °øÅë Å×À̺í Ç¥Çö½ÄÀ» »ç¿ëÇÏÀÚ
 BETTER WAY 43 ¼­ºêÄõ¸® ´ë½Å Á¶ÀÎÀ» »ç¿ëÇØ ´õ È¿À²ÀûÀΠÄõ¸®¸¦ ÀÛ¼ºÇÏÀÚ

 7Àå ¸ÞŸµ¥ÀÌÅ͠ȹµæ ¹× ºÐ¼®
 BETTER WAY 44 »ç¿ë ÁßÀΠ½Ã½ºÅÛÀÇ Äõ¸® ºÐ¼®±â »ç¿ë¹ýÀ» ÆľÇÇÏÀÚ
 BETTER WAY 45 µ¥ÀÌÅͺ£À̽º °ü·Ã ¸ÞŸµ¥ÀÌÅ͸¦ ¼öÁýÇϴ ¹æ¹ýÀ» ¹è¿ìÀÚ
 BETTER WAY 46 ½ÇÇà °èȹÀÇ ÀÛµ¿ ¿ø¸®¸¦ ÀÌÇØÇÏÀÚ

 8Àå Ä«Æ¼

ÇöÀç SQL ÄÚµùÀÇ ±â¼ú Effective SQL | ¶È¶ÈÇÏ°Ô ÄÚµùÇÏ´Â ¹ý¿¡ µî·ÏµÈ ¼­ÆòÀÌ ¾ø½À´Ï´Ù.

elite2000/30 36326CDCD3A040FB9340686820240505